Explore how Boston Harbor was used on the Underground Railroad.
Did you know that many fugitives escaping from enslavement came to Boston by stowing away on ships? Explores the untold stories of people escaping to freedom through Boston Harbor, an important stop on the Underground Railroad before the American Civil War.
